Harold J. LaskiHarold J. Laski, (1893-1950) British political theorist, economist, author, and lecturer

Harold J. Laski Quote

“No citizen enjoys genuine freedom of religious conviction until the state is indifferent to every form of religious outlook from Atheism to Zoroastrianism.”

Harold J. LaskiHarold J. Laski
~ Harold J. Laski

Grammar of Politics, 1925
